Output 43652f3efe8e1940b06bd313a3467671392a5399fa9619d5038bc259b4f7340f:7

value
104805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18e35e3ddb5ad83c07609bb18025b7e1869137fe OP_EQUAL
address
33xcWxmnSmNdUohHtBn5tn1J3KvFYAnX96
transaction
43652f3efe8e1940b06bd313a3467671392a5399fa9619d5038bc259b4f7340f
spent
true